A normal serum zinc level indicates adequate circulating zinc for basic physiological functions. However, like magnesium, serum zinc is not fully reflective of intracellular and tissue zinc status — true functional zinc deficiency can exist with normal serum levels. If symptoms of zinc deficiency persist, RBC zinc or alkaline phosphatase (zinc-dependent enzyme) can provide additional information.
Very low zinc represents noticeable deficiency affecting hundreds of enzymatic and structural processes. Zinc is essential for the function of over 300 enzymes, immune cell function, wound healing, DNA synthesis, taste and smell, and brain neurotransmitter balance. Critical zinc deficiency may contribute to noticeable immune suppression, impaired wound healing, taste loss, growth failure, and significant psychiatric symptoms including depression and psychosis vulnerability.
Medical evaluation and zinc supplementation under supervision are needed urgently. Identify causes of noticeable depletion — malabsorption, celiac disease, very large dietary restriction, or zinc-losing conditions.

Zinc plays a critical role in the hippocampus — the brain region controlling memory and mood — and serves as a direct modulator of key neurotransmitter receptors. Zinc deficiency is very common, particularly in vegetarians, older adults, and those with gut absorption issues.
Supplement with zinc (15–30 mg elemental zinc daily with food) after confirming levels with your doctor. Zinc picolinate or glycinate are better absorbed forms. Balance with copper as zinc competes with copper absorption.

Subtle deficiency at this level is associated with slightly blunted immune responses, reduced taste acuity, mild mood instability, and reduced stress resilience. Plant-based diets, high grain intake (phytates block zinc absorption), and alcohol use all deplete zinc.
Increase zinc through dietary sources (oysters, beef, pumpkin seeds, legumes) and consider moderate supplementation. Avoid supplementing without testing as excess zinc impairs copper absorption.

Optimal zinc is associated with better antidepressant treatment response, stronger immune defense, healthy testosterone levels, and better cognitive aging.
Excellent result. Maintain zinc-rich food intake and monitor annually.

Chronically elevated zinc without supplementation is rare and may warrant evaluation. Excessive zinc supplementation — beyond 40 mg/day long-term — impairs copper absorption and can cause secondary copper deficiency.
Review zinc supplement dosing. Ensure you are balancing with appropriate copper intake (ratio should be 8:1 zinc to copper roughly).

Zinc toxicity may contribute to nausea, vomiting, impaired copper absorption (leading to neurological symptoms from copper deficiency), and immune suppression — paradoxically, too much zinc impairs the same immune function it normally supports. True dietary zinc toxicity without supplementation is essentially impossible.
Reduce or stop zinc supplements immediately. Check copper levels as zinc excess commonly may contribute to copper deficiency. Discuss with your doctor.

At this level, copper absorption is very blocked (potentially causing serious neurological damage from copper deficiency), immune function is impaired rather than enhanced, and gastrointestinal symptoms are noticeable. Long-term very large zinc toxicity may contribute to a copper-deficient neurological syndrome resembling multiple sclerosis.
Stop all zinc supplements immediately and seek medical evaluation. Check copper, ceruloplasmin, and blood count for signs of copper deficiency anemia.
